Nanocurrency (XNO) is anywhere from 10x-1,786x more energy efficient than the conventional financial system. Around 10 million x more energy efficient than Bitcoin, and 10-168x more energy efficient than XRP.
- Nano vs. ACH: 10–98 times more efficient.
- Nano vs. Domestic Wire: 89–893 times more efficient.
- Nano vs. International Wire: 179–1786 times more efficient.
- Nano vs. XRP: 11.3-168 times more efficient.
The energy estimates for the conventional financial system are rough due to the lack of direct data from banks or Nacha. Nanocurrency (XNO) is approximately 70.5–168 times more energy-efficient than XRP, based on Nano’s estimated energy consumption of 0.0000471–0.000112 kWh per transaction compared to XRP’s 0.0079 kWh per transaction. But at low throughput (1 TPS), Nano’s efficiency drops to ~11.3 times better. The most likely range for typical use cases is 70.5–168 times, reflecting Nano’s block-lattice and ORV design, which significantly outperforms XRP’s validator-based consensus.
Bitcoin transactions are estimated to consume 1,000 kWh per transaction due to PoW mining. Nano’s 0.000112 kWh per transaction makes it **8.93 million times** more energy-efficient than Bitcoin. But efficiency of Nano scales up with more TPS usage, so going over 10 million times is likely.
Note: Nano’s energy estimates (0.0000471–0.000112 kWh) come from community analyses and official claims, but lack independent third-party audits. XRP’s 0.0079 kWh figure is from 2021 and may not reflect current efficiencies. Both require updated, rigorous studies.
